AC-47 Spooky The AC-47 Spooky was a United States Air Force fixed-wing gunship adapted from the Douglas C-47 Skytrain/DC-3 transport to provide close air support, armed reconnaissance, and convoy escort during the Vietnam War. Conceived as an urgent improvisation, the AC-47 combined the airframe of the Douglas Aircraft Company twin‑engine transport with side-firing weaponry and sensor fits to engage targets in a sustained, circling firing pattern known as "pylon turn" or "gunship orbit." Its rapid development and deployment influenced later gunship programs and counterinsurgency doctrine adopted by USAF Special Operations Command predecessors.
